In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
nfsd: drop the stateid, not the stateowner, on seqid_op replay retry
In nfs4_preprocess_seqid_op() the stateid is obtained from
nfsd4_lookup_stateid(), which holds a reference on the nfs4_stid
(sc_count) but takes no reference on the stateowner. openlockstateid()
merely casts that stid and likewise takes no reference.
When nfsd4_cstate_assign_replay() returns -EAGAIN (the replay owner is
being torn down, RP_UNHASHED) it has not taken a stateowner reference on
that path. The error handling nevertheless called
nfs4_put_stateowner(stp->st_stateowner), dropping an so_count reference
the function never acquired -- risking a stateowner refcount underflow and
use-after-free -- while leaking the sc_count reference held on the stid.
The leaked stid reference can also stall a concurrent
nfsd4_close_open_stateid() waiting for sc_count to drop.
Drop the reference actually held -- the stid -- before retrying. The
stateowner stays alive through the reference held by the stid. This mirrors
the open path in nfsd4_process_open1(), where the put balances a reference
that path explicitly holds on the stateowner.
